Images and webshop page hint at the arrival of the 128GB model Oculus Quest 2

Photos of the packaging of the Oculus Quest 2 with a mention that it is a 128GB copy have appeared online. A product page at an online store, which has since been taken offline, also mentions such a model.

The photos of the packaging of what would be a 128GB version of the Oculus Quest 2 appeared on Imgur earlier this month, with no further details, but clearly stating 128GB on the packaging and a production date of June 2021.

Subsequently, a 128GB model of the Quest 2 appeared at the French affiliated web stores LDLC and Top Achat, GamerGen noted. That site was confirmed by Top Achat that the 128GB version was going to replace the 64GB model and that this could be announced publicly. Despite this, LDLC took the product page offline; it can still be consulted via the Wayback Machine. The page showed a price of 349 euros, the same price as the 64GB model currently has.

Finally, over the weekend, an ad for an Oculus Quest 2 stating the 128GB and 256GB storage sizes appeared in the Japanese manga magazine Shonen Jump Plus, although this reference has since been removed. Currently, there are only 64GB and 256GB versions of the Quest 2. The 64GB variant is poorly available at at least the French Amazon branch.
